The Injury Settlement Process

Comprehending the steps involved in the injury settlement process can empower victims to take proper action and avoid common mistakes. Below is an in-depth breakdown of the injury settlement process.

Action 1: Medical Treatment

The initial step after sustaining an injury is to look for medical treatment. Appropriate documentation of injuries is essential for a potential claim.

Action 2: Hiring an Injury Settlement Lawyer

Consulting with a specialized injury lawyer will help victims understand their rights and assess the strength of their case.

Step 3: Investigation

The lawyer carries out a thorough investigation, gathering proof such as accident reports, medical records, and eyewitness accounts to support the claim.

Step 4: Demand Letter

When sufficient evidence is gathered, the lawyer sends out a need letter to the opposing celebration's insurance business, detailing the claim and the compensation looked for.

Step 5: Negotiation

The insurance company may respond with a counteroffer. The lawyer works out on behalf of the client, advocating for a higher settlement based on the proof and damages incurred.

Step 6: Settlement or Trial

If both parties reach a contract, a settlement is formalized. If settlements stop working, the lawyer may get ready for trial, providing the case in court.

Step 7: Claim Resolution

Once a settlement is reached or a court judgment is rendered, the lawyer makes sure the funds are collected and dispersed appropriately amongst medical providers and the customer.

Typical FAQs About Injury Settlement Lawyers

1. How do I know if I require an injury settlement lawyer?

If you have actually sustained significant injuries, have big medical costs, or need compensation for lost earnings due to an accident, it's a good idea to consult an injury settlement lawyer to examine your circumstance.

2. What does it cost to employ an injury settlement lawyer?

The majority of injury settlement attorneys deal with a contingency cost basis, indicating they only make money if you win your case. Charges generally vary from 25% to 40% of the settlement amount.

3. For how long will the settlement process take?

The period of the settlement process differs based on case intricacy, the number of celebrations included, and whether the case goes to trial. It can take several months to several years to solve.

4. What elements figure out the settlement amount?

Settlement quantities vary based upon elements such as the seriousness of the injury, medical costs, lost incomes, discomfort and suffering, and how the injury affects the victim's life long-term.

5. Will my case go to trial?

Many accident cases are settled out of court. Nevertheless, if a sensible settlement can not be reached, your lawyer may advise going to trial to pursue more compensation.
